I have stayed at this hotel a couple of times when it was still the Holiday Inn FQ. (Wyndham recently bought it) The 124 Royal St. Location is great in my opinion. It is one block from Bourbon Street and one block or so from the trolley stop.

 

When I stayed there parking was around $26 a day and is in their parking garage. I hear it may be $30 now.

 

The Holiday Inn staff sucked and basically didn't care. Cannot speak for Wyndham. Rooms can vary quite a bit. If you get to your room and hate it, go down and ask for another room.

 

If you are in by 10 or so you won't deal much with the panhandlers. After 10, they will be out but are a friendly bunch and not pushy. Personally, they don't bother me and I never felt uncomfortable around the hotel.

 

Also, be prepared for people drinking, smoking, swearing, celebrating, and generally having a good time right out the front door of the hotel. It is FQ New Orleans after all.
